The Mechanics of Unlocking Forgotten Gmail Accounts
So, how can you unlock the treasure hidden within your forgotten Gmail account? The process is surprisingly straightforward, involving a few simple steps. Here’s a breakdown of the mechanics:
- Recover or reset your password: If you’ve forgotten your password, you can try to recover it using the ‘Forgot password’ feature on the Gmail login page. Alternatively, you can opt to reset your password after answering security questions.
- Verify your account: If you’re unable to access your account due to verification issues, you’ll need to verify your identity by providing the necessary documentation or answering security questions.
- Access your account: Once you’ve successfully recovered or reset your password and verified your account, you’ll be able to access your forgotten Gmail account.
- Explore your account: Take time to review your emails, contacts, and other account data. You might be surprised at what you find.
- Organize and clean up: If you choose to reactivate your account, ensure you organize and clean up your emails and contacts to avoid clutter and potential security risks.
While these steps may seem simple, they can be daunting for those who are not tech-savvy. Fortunately, Gmail provides comprehensive support resources and a dedicated help center to guide users through the process.
